Love them or hate them, electrical scooters have turn out to be one thing of a fixture in lots of European international locations.
The e-scooter rental market in Europe has boomed in recent times, with e-scooters changing into more and more common in city areas and with youthful individuals.
Income within the European e-scooter sharing market is projected to succeed in €651.90 million this yr, in line with Statista, whereas the variety of customers is estimated to hit 55.5 million by 2026.
E-scooters are seen as a simple, comparatively inexpensive approach for individuals to get round. Nonetheless latest deaths and accidents involving e-scooters have prompted authorities to take a more durable take a look at using such automobiles.
On an EU degree, the European Fee is taking a look at the opportunity of drawing up tips, whereas technical requirements are additionally being thought-about beneath doable plans for standardisation.
Within the meantime, international locations are taking issues into their very own fingers:
Rome and Paris: Limiting velocity limits
Authorities in Rome are transferring to clamp down on e-scooters, together with limiting their use to adults who should present formal ID, and additional limiting how briskly they will go.
The velocity restrict for e-scooters within the Italian capital might be lowered from 25 km/h to twenty km/h on roads, and 6 km/h in pedestrian areas with out automobiles. The variety of e-scooter rental operators will even be restricted to a few, and there might be restrictions on parking.
The brand new restrictions are meant to come back into drive in January 2023, beneath new draft laws seen by AFP.
This follows related restrictions in different European capitals. Paris launched new guidelines for rental e-scooters final yr, after the dying of a pedestrian hit by a scooter.
The brand new laws cap the velocity restrict for rental e-scooters at 10 km/h in some areas of the French capital, together with round key vacationer points of interest such because the Eiffel Tower and the Louvre museum.
Scooters run by rental corporations Dott, Tier and Lime, tracked in real-time by geo-location, are mechanically slowed right down to half their regular prime velocity as soon as they enter the designated areas.
The operators are additionally taking steps to handle rogue parking, requiring customers to take an image proving that they dropped off the scooter in the best place.
Oslo, Helsinki and Stockholm: Nighttime bans, chopping e-scooter numbers
Authorities in a number of European international locations have additionally turned to banning e-scooter leases at sure instances of the day to try to curb accidents.
In July final yr, the Norwegian capital Oslo banned nighttime e-scooter leases following an outcry from medical doctors over the numbers of accidents sustained.
Authorities in Helsinki final September additionally banned e-scooter leases after midnight on weekends, and lowered their velocity restrict after a collection of accidents brought on by drunken riders.
In November, councillors in Stockholm voted to nearly halve the variety of rental e-scooters permitted within the Swedish capital, and to chop the variety of licensed scooter rental companies from eight to a few.
Denmark, Spain and Norway: Obligatory helmets, minimal technical requirements
A number of international locations have launched necessary helmets for riders, together with Denmark and Spain. The latter can also be introducing minimal technical requirements for e-scooters.
In Norway, helmets are obligatory for riders as much as the age of 15. The nation has additionally launched the identical drink-drive limits as for automobile drivers.
UK set to increase e-scooter use
Within the UK, e-scooter use is barely authorized for leases on public roads - privately-owned e-scooters are banned on public roads and pavements. Nonetheless, the federal government has stated that new guidelines to increase the authorized use of e-scooters are a precedence for the upcoming yr.
"Whereas driving a privately owned e-scooter on public land is at the moment unlawful, we're contemplating how greatest to design future laws and our Transport Invoice will assist us to take the steps we have to make e-scooters safer and assist innovation," a authorities spokesperson stated, in line with a report by the BBC.
Official rental trial schemes have been arrange in dozens of areas throughout the nation.
Underneath these trials, customers must abide by particular restrictions together with most speeds of 25 km/h, and the necessity to have a driving licence that enables for trial e-scooter use. Helmets are beneficial however will not be a authorized requirement.
